What Are Smartphone Zones?
Smartphone zones are geographical areas designated for specific connectivity patterns that can either enhance or diminish user experience. These zones can be categorized as high connectivity, low connectivity, and no connectivity. High-connectivity areas are typically found in urban settings, where infrastructure supports robust networks, allowing for seamless streaming, fast downloads, and reliable communication. Conversely, low or no connectivity zones may occur in rural areas, inside certain buildings, or during peak usage times, where the network cannot accommodate all users effectively.

How Smartphone Zones Work
Smartphone zones function based on the range and signal strength of available networks. These factors are influenced by various elements including:
- Geographic Location: Urban areas often have better coverage due to concentrated infrastructure like cell towers.
- Network Load: During peak hours, users may find themselves in low-connectivity zones as networks become saturated.
- Building Materials: Certain materials can impede signals, creating dead zones indoors.
Understanding these aspects can help users navigate connectivity challenges effectively. For instance, if you're in an area known for poor connectivity, consider planning device usage outside busy hours or opting for Wi-Fi connections where possible.

FAQs on Smartphone Zones
What are smartphone zones?
Smartphone zones are areas where the signal strength and network reliability fluctuate, affecting user connectivity experience. These zones can range from high to low connectivity based on geographic location and network load.
How can I identify a smartphone zone?
You can identify smartphone zones by testing connectivity in various locations and noting where signal strength drops or increases. Mobile apps can also help analyze network performance in specific areas.
Are smartphone zones permanent?
Smartphone zones can change due to technological advancements, infrastructure improvements, or shifts in user demand. Staying informed about local network upgrades can help users navigate these zones better.
